Ladakh in April: A Complete Travel Guide for 2025
April marks the beginning of the tourist season in Ladakh, as the region transitions from winter to summer. The landscape is a breathtaking mix of snow-covered peaks, frozen lakes, and gradually melting valleys, offering a surreal experience to travelers. Weather in Ladakh in April
- Temperature: Daytime temperatures range from 5°C to 15°C, while nights can drop to -5°C to -10°C.
- Snowfall: Some areas still experience light snowfall, especially in higher altitudes.
- Road Conditions:
- Manali-Leh Highway: Remains closed due to heavy snow.
- Srinagar-Leh Highway: Starts opening in mid to late April, depending on snow clearance.
- Internal Roads: Roads to Nubra Valley, Pangong Lake, and Tso Moriri are accessible but may have icy patches.
Top Places to Visit in Ladakh in April
1. Leh City & Monasteries
- Explore Leh Palace, Shanti Stupa, and the bustling Leh Market.
- Visit Hemis, Thiksey, and Shey Monasteries to witness Buddhist traditions.
- Experience the surreal Magnetic Hill phenomenon.
2. Nubra Valley
- Cross the Khardung La Pass (18,380 ft), which remains snowy in April.
- Experience a Bactrian camel safari in the sand dunes of Hunder.
- Visit the Diskit Monastery, home to the famous giant Buddha statue.
3. Pangong Lake
- The lake is partially frozen, creating a spectacular icy-blue landscape.
- Witness the dramatic color changes of the lake under the clear April skies.
- Spend a night in a local homestay, as luxury camps open by mid-May.
4. Tso Moriri Lake
- The journey to Tso Moriri is challenging but rewarding in April.
- Experience peaceful surroundings and a high-altitude lake partially covered in ice.
- Visit Korzok Monastery for stunning panoramic views.
5. Sham Valley & Magnetic Hill
- A short day trip from Leh covering Alchi Monastery, Likir Monastery, Gurudwara Pathar Sahib, and Sangam Point.
- Drive along Magnetic Hill, where cars seem to move uphill on their own.
Things to Do in Ladakh in April
- Trekking: Best for short treks like Sham Valley and Lamayuru to Alchi.
- Photography: Capture the contrasting landscapes of snow, blue lakes, and rugged mountains.
- Biking: Roads inside Ladakh are open, making it possible for early season bikers to explore Nubra Valley and Pangong Lake.
- Cultural Experiences: Attend local Buddhist festivals happening in April.
- Wildlife Spotting: Watch for snow leopards, Himalayan ibex, and Tibetan wolves in remote areas.
Travel Tips for Visiting Ladakh in April
- Pack Warm Clothes: Heavy winter jackets, thermals, gloves, and waterproof shoes are necessary.
- Check Road Status: Srinagar-Leh Highway may still be closed; check updates before traveling.
- Book Flights in Advance: Since road access is limited, flights to Leh Airport get booked quickly.
- Acclimatize Properly: Spend at least 24-48 hours in Leh before traveling to higher altitudes.
- Carry Essentials: Power banks, moisturizers, high SPF sunscreen, and basic medicines for altitude sickness.
How to Reach Ladakh in April?
- By Air: Flights operate daily to Kushok Bakula Rimpochee Airport (Leh) from major Indian cities.
- By Road:
- Manali-Leh Highway: Closed in April.
- Srinagar-Leh Highway: May open by late April, but conditions can be unpredictable.
- Local Transport: Taxis and bike rentals are available for internal travel.
